Transaction 34ee308e807b60a139030821522b476114681c4cd79c7fc0bb77bba3f39b1a68
1 Input
1 Output
-
34ee308e807b60a139030821522b476114681c4cd79c7fc0bb77bba3f39b1a68:0
- value
- 303443
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e4fec986f2c865f530ec390d128f34af94ad187 OP_EQUAL
- address
- 37NVZfhfa14XhHrLs9w7NjHd9rdRqnf75L